В зависимости от документации BEM вы не должны использовать Элементы внутри элементов.Блок внутри элементов BEM-методология
Это имеет смысл для меня, потому что блок содержит элементы, которые не могут быть вне этого блока. Но могут ли элементы содержать блок? Так что блок внутри этого элемента не может быть вне этого элемента.
Официальный сайт BEM использует это. Но я всегда думал о блоках, что вы можете помещать их в любом месте страницы без каких-либо зависимостей.
Вот DOM с официального веб-сайта enter image description here
Хорошо? В документации есть глава под названием: Почему BEM не рекомендует использовать элементы внутри элементов (block__elem1__elem2)? Так что я смущен? – WEIDER
Речь идет не о вложенности в DOM, это о том, что напоминает структуру DOM в именах классов, что действительно не полезно. Итак '
Ах, спасибо, спасибо, я понимаю. – WEIDER